Shield Termination via Pigtail (lead)
If a shield terminating connector is not available, the ground conductors or
shields must be terminated to the appropriate ground terminal. If necessary, use a
compression fitting for ground conductors and/or shields together as they leave
the cable fitting.
Figure 24 - Terminating the Shield with a Pigtail Lead
Pigtail termination is the least effective method of noise containment, and is not
recommended for these conditions:
•
If the cable length is greater than 1 m (3.2 ft) or extends beyond the panel
•
If used in very noisy areas
•
If the cables are for noise-sensitive signals (for example, registration or
encoder cables)
•
If strain relief is required
If a pigtail is used, pull and twist the exposed shield after separation from the
conductors. Solder a flying lead to the braid to extend its length.
Ground Connections
Make sure that ground conductors are properly connected to assure safe and
adequate connections.
For individual ground connections, use star washers and ring lugs to make
connections to mounting plates or other flat surfaces that do not provide proper
compression lugs.
If a ground bus system is used in a cabinet, follow the bus bar mounting diagrams.
